Bug Description
Empathy crashed as I was trying to dial the conference line on my employer's internal SIP service.
I opened the "New Call" dialog via the menu and typed in the number for the conference line. The list of potential call recipients (which was pre-filled with some GChat contacts) was replaced with what looked like the correct entry (<number>
I haven't changed my SIP account settings since upgrading from 11.10, when it worked flawlessly.
